From 2011 to 2014, P.J. Jones was a mainstay along the Mississippi State defensive line.

During his 4-year career with the Bulldogs, the big defensive tackle racked up 81 tackles (4 for a loss) and 2 sacks, to go with a forced fumble.

However, now he’s potentially in need of help, as the Tupelo Police Department is looking for him. He reportedly hasn’t been in contact with his family since Jan. 20:

Jones, who is only 27 years old, was a 3-star defensive lineman coming out of high school in Tupelo.

Hopefully he is found safely, as the former Bulldog has now been missing for almost three weeks.
